Tornado warning issued for Prince George

The Environment Canada alert was lifted shortly after going out Tuesday night

Facebook user Lana Tomlinson posted this photo of a storm cell over Buckhorn on Tuesday, July 1, 2025. Environment Canada issued a tornado warning for Prince George soon after.

Prince George was subject to a brief tornado warning on the evening of Tuesday, July 1.

Environment Canada issued the warning at 8:18 p.m. after tracking a severe thunderstorm. "Damaging winds, large hail and locally intense rainfall are also possible," the warning stated. "This thunderstorm, and possible tornado is currently a few kilometers northeast of Prince George and headed towards the northeast at 50 km/h. This is a dangerous and potentially life-threatening situation."

While stormy conditions followed, no tornado was reported and the warning was lifted shortly after.
